1 CoursesBachelors in natural resources management in Auburn university
On Campus
The curriculum is designed to meet the needs of students and employers who are interested in the extensive variety of positions within the natural resources community outside of traditional careers within forestry and wildlife sciences. Employers and positions include, but are not restricted to, Park Service Manager, Ecotourism Entrepreneur, Reclamation and Development Manager, Wetlands Manager, or Sustainability Officer. The degree may also be followed by pursuit of additional degrees such as obtaining a law degree to practice law for non-governmental organizations or advanced degrees for teaching and/or research.
Admission Application, Official High School Transcripts, Test scores: ACT, SAT, TOEFL / PTE ibT of 79, IELTS of 6.5, Financial Affidavit , Supporting Bank Letter
